The ingredients needed to make Mojito Shrimp Tacos:
  1. Take 1 Pound Shrimp; thawed (if using frozen), peeled, and deveined
  2. Take 1/2 Green Pepper; sliced
  3. Prepare 1/2 Red Onion; sliced
  4. Prepare 1/2 Lime
  5. Get 1 Shot Tequila
  6. Take 1 1/2 Tbsp Olive Oil
  7. Make ready to taste Salt, Pepper, Mint
  8. Take Small Flour Tortillas

Steps to make Mojito Shrimp Tacos:
  1. Heat 1 Tbsp of olive oil in a large sauté pan and add onions and peppers on medium high.
  2. Sauté until onions become translucent. Place onions and peppers aside.
  3. In a small bowl add lime, Tequila, 1/2 Tbsp olive oil, salt, pepper, and mint. Mix until well blended.
  4. Add shrimp to pan. Cook until a red color starts to appear.
  5. Add Lime sauce and sauté until shrimp becomes bright red. Return onions and peppers and cook for additional 2 minutes on high heat.
  6. Remove from heat. Place a portioned mix of shrimp on small flour tortillas and garnish with chopped Lettuce, sprinkled Monterrey cheese and a Lime wedge.
  7. This dish can be served with my Baja Black Beans & Corn. Just heat a can of rinsed Black Beans with a can of Corn and squeeze a half a Lime and add 1/4 cup of your favorite salsa; spicy works great!
